I'm trying to use RobotStateClient to check the service status and found this issue, it's because it tried to import a non-exist module.

>>> from unitree_sdk2py.go2.robot_state.robot_state_client import RobotStateClient                                                                                                            
Traceback (most recent call last):                                                                                                                                                            
  File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>                                                                                                                                                         
  File ".........../unitree_sdk2_python/unitree_sdk2py/go2/robot_state/robot_state_client.py", line 4, in <module>                     
    from ...rpc.client_internal import *                                                                                                                                                      
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'unitree_sdk2py.rpc.client_internal'    

Code commit: 0d86c54

I create a merge request to try to fix it, it seems work.
